    Everything that you describe happens to me !
    And I handled to make a DVD with iDvd, mostly the same way you do.

    1.- Export film from FCPX to Compressor
    2.- Did a ProRes export with chapters (put some noise reduction and black level options)
    3.- iDVD did see my chapters but not its names and images
    4.- Try to burn without success
    5.- Create a new iDVD project with the same file and it worked !
